Dave Character Analysis
In the critically acclaimed television series "Californication," which aired from 2007 to 2014, the character Dave, played by actor Evan Handler, is a recurring figure who adds depth and complexity to the show’s narrative. "Californication" follows the life of Hank Moody, a troubled novelist portrayed by David Duchovny, as he navigates the chaotic landscape of love, creativity, and addiction in Los Angeles. Amid the chaos, Dave emerges as a character who embodies both the absurdities and the harsh realities of life in the entertainment industry.
Dave is introduced as Hank's friend and literary agent, a role that places him in the unique position of being both an ally and a constant source of conflict for Hank. He is characterized by his sharp wit, often humorous yet cynical outlook on the publishing world, and his unyielding commitment to help Hank succeed in his professional endeavors. As a literary agent, Dave represents the pressures and struggles that come with the pursuit of success in a highly volatile industry, offering a glimpse into the challenges writers face, such as creative block, personal dilemmas, and the struggle for artistic integrity.
Throughout the series, Dave’s interactions with Hank and other characters reveal the complexities of friendship within the context of high-stakes careers. He serves as both a sounding board for Hank’s ideas and a reminder of the consequences of his self-destructive behavior. The dynamics of their relationship encapsulate the themes of loyalty, ambition, and the sometimes painful trade-offs that come with pursuing one's dreams in a competitive environment. Dave's character often transitions between being a comedic relief and a sobering reminder of the precariousness of success and personal fulfillment.
In "Californication," the character of Dave stands out not only for his comedic timing but also for the emotional depth he brings to the storyline. His relationship with Hank is layered and complex, providing insight into the struggles faced by artists as they grapple with their identities and aspirations. The series masterfully blends humor with poignant moments, and Dave serves as a catalyst for many of these explorations, making him a memorable part of the show's intriguing ensemble.
What 16 personality type is Dave?
Dave from "Californication" exhibits traits that align closely with the ENFP personality type. ENFPs, known as "The Campaigners," are often characterized by their enthusiasm, creativity, and strong interpersonal skills, which Dave displays throughout the series.
-
Extraverted: Dave is outgoing and enjoys engaging with others. He thrives in social situations and often finds himself in lively interactions. His ability to connect with various characters indicates a comfort in expressing himself in group settings.
-
Intuitive: He demonstrates a strong sense of intuition, often approaching life with a vision and imagination. Dave tends to focus on possibilities and is adept at seeing the big picture, which is evident in his artistic pursuits and spontaneity.
-
Feeling: Dave is deeply empathetic and prioritizes emotions in his decision-making process. He cares about the well-being of his friends and often takes their feelings into account, placing importance on relationships and emotional connections.
-
Perceiving: Flexibility is a key trait for Dave; he embraces spontaneity and tends to go with the flow. He often resists rigid structures and rules, favoring an adaptable lifestyle that allows for creative exploration.
Overall, Dave's ENFP traits manifest in his charismatic personality, emotional depth, and creative aspirations, making him a vibrant and relatable character. His enthusiasm for life and connection with others ultimately reflects the core qualities of an ENFP, highlighting their ability to inspire and engage those around them.
Which Enneagram Type is Dave?
Dave from "Californication" can be identified as a 7w6 (Enthusiast with a Loyalist wing). This type is characterized by a desire for variety, adventure, and new experiences, coupled with a need for security and support from others.
Dave's enthusiasm for life and his pursuit of pleasure exemplifies the core traits of a Type 7. He often seeks out new experiences, whether it's in relationships, creativity, or social interactions, reflecting the typical excitement-driven nature of a 7. His humor, charm, and tendency to be impulsive also align with this type, as he looks to escape boredom and find enjoyment in his surroundings.
The 6 wing brings in additional traits of loyalty and a focus on security. This manifests in Dave's relationships, where he seeks connections that provide him with a sense of safety. While he embodies a carefree spirit, there are moments where his concerns about being accepted and supported by his peers become apparent, underscoring his loyalty to friendships and family.
Overall, Dave's 7w6 personality combines a zest for life and a sociable nature with an underlying desire for reliability and connection, making him both adventurous and deeply invested in his relationships. This blend makes him a dynamic character who navigates the complexities of life with a mix of humor, charm, and the occasional need for reassurance. In essence, Dave represents the vibrant yet slightly anxious nature of a 7w6, making him a compelling figure within “Californication.”
